Check how to use JEE Main Architecture College Predictor

  • The JEE Main Architecture 2024 college predictor tool is very simple to use. Students can follow the steps below to predict the JEE Main Architecture College.
  • Enter JEE Main 2024 Paper 2 Category Rank*.
  • Now choose the Home state, Category and Specially abled details, and Gender.
  • Click on the ‘Predict My Colleges’ button.
  • The colleges/ institutions will appear on the screen.


NOTE: JEE Main 2024 Paper 2 Category Rank*: For General Seats: Enter Overall Rank (CRL Rank), For OBC / SC / ST / EWS Quota Seats: Enter OBC / SC / ST / EWS Rank, For General PWD QUOTA Seats: Enter General-PWD Rank & FOR Category PWD Quota Seats: Enter Category-PWD Rank.

Dear aspirant

Always mention your category and state quota name when you write query related to NEET.

As your profile suggest your are from Rajasthan so hope this is your domicile state and you belong to Gen category.

Rajasthan State quota counseling cut off marks for Gen category was 631 marks in first round but is decreased sharply and 610 marks was cut off marks in second round counseling of NEET 2021. Now if we talk about neet 2020 then cut off marks was 617 marks for Gen category upto second round of counseling.

AIl india quota counseling cut off marks for Gen category in neet 2021 was almost around 600+ marks.

So if we compare your marks to both state quota counseling cut off marks and AIQ cut off marks then you are almost 40-50 marks behind,so it will be hard for you to get govt MBBS college in rajasthan or other states through AIQ.

At your expected marks you will be able to get only private MBBS college.

You will also get govt BAMS or BHMS college at your expected marks and sometimes you might get BDS also in stray vaccancy round in AIQ counseling.
